ios-accessibility

Implement, review, or improve accessibility in iOS/macOS apps with SwiftUI and UIKit. Use when adding VoiceOver, Voice Control, Switch Control, or Full Keyboard Access support; when working with accessibility labels, hints, values, traits, or accessibilityInputLabels; when grouping or reordering accessibility elements; when managing focus with @AccessibilityFocusState or .focusable(); when supporting Dynamic Type with @ScaledMetric; when building custom rotors or accessibility actions; when writing automated accessibility tests with XCTest; when auditing a11y compliance; or when adapting UI for assistive technologies and system accessibility preferences.
